  • Tewkesbury Abbey

    August 28, 2019 in England ⋅ 🌧 18 °C

    Abbey was first consecrated in 1121 and in 1540 the townspeople of Tewkesbury paid Henry VIII £453 for it when he dissolved the monasteries and seized all the valuables. It became the parish church and it is huge and stunning inside.Read more
